PIC16LC620A-04I/P Equivalent & Substitute Parts

Part Overview

The PIC16LC620A-04I/P is an 8-bit microcontroller from Microchip Technology's PIC® 16C series, designed for embedded applications requiring low-power operation. This device features 896B of OTP (One-Time Programmable) memory, 13 I/O pins, and operates across a 2.5V to 5.5V supply range with an external oscillator at 4MHz. Key Parameters

Parameter Value
Manufacturer Part Number PIC16LC620A-04I/P
Manufacturer Microchip Technology
Series PIC® 16C
Core Size 8-Bit
Speed 4MHz
Program Memory Type OTP
Program Memory Size 896B (512 x 14)
RAM Size 96 x 8
Number of I/O 13
Voltage Supply (Vcc/Vdd) 2.5V ~ 5.5V
Operating Temperature -40°C ~ 85°C (TA)
Package / Case 18-DIP (0.300", 7.62mm)
Mounting Type Through Hole
Product Status Active
RoHS Status ROHS3 Compliant

Substitute Part Grouping Explanation

Substitution of the PIC16LC620A-04I/P is determined by the following critical parameters:

Core Compatibility Requirements:

  • 8-Bit core processor (PIC architecture)
  • 18-DIP package footprint (0.300", 7.62mm)
  • Through-hole mounting type
  • Operating temperature range: -40°C ~ 85°C (TA)
  • Supply voltage compatibility within or overlapping 2.5V ~ 5.5V range

Functional Equivalence Criteria:

  • Minimum program memory: 896B or greater
  • Minimum RAM: 96 x 8 or greater
  • Minimum I/O pins: 13 or greater
  • Peripheral support: Brown-out Detect/Reset, POR, WDT (minimum)
  • Active product status with verified programmability

The PIC16F627A-I/P qualifies as a direct substitute based on these parameters. While it operates at higher speed (20MHz vs. 4MHz) and uses FLASH memory instead of OTP, it maintains full pin compatibility, exceeds memory specifications, and provides enhanced peripheral integration within the same package.

Engineering Selection Recommendations

Both the PIC16LC620A-04I/P and PIC16F627A-I/P maintain Active product status with verified programmability. Both devices are ROHS3 compliant, REACH unaffected, and classified under ECCN EAR99 with identical MSL ratings.

The PIC16F627A-I/P provides enhanced capabilities within the same 18-DIP package: increased program memory (1.75KB vs. 896B), additional RAM (224 x 8 vs. 96 x 8), integrated EEPROM (128 x 8), three additional I/O pins (16 vs. 13), and UART/USART connectivity. The FLASH memory type enables field reprogramming, contrasting with the OTP limitation of the original part.

Selection between these devices depends on application requirements: retain the PIC16LC620A-04I/P for designs requiring OTP memory finality and 2.5V minimum supply operation, or transition to the PIC16F627A-I/P for applications benefiting from reprogrammable FLASH, expanded memory resources, and higher processing speed within a 3V minimum supply constraint.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Q)

Q: Can the PIC16F627A-I/P directly replace the PIC16LC620A-04I/P in existing PCB layouts?

A: Yes. Both devices use the 18-DIP (0.300", 7.62mm) package with identical through-hole pin spacing and footprint. No PCB modifications are required for physical substitution.

Q: What is the primary functional difference between these parts?

A: The PIC16LC620A-04I/P uses OTP (One-Time Programmable) memory, while the PIC16F627A-I/P uses FLASH memory. OTP memory cannot be reprogrammed after initial programming; FLASH memory supports multiple reprogram cycles. The PIC16F627A-I/P also operates at 20MHz versus 4MHz and includes UART/USART connectivity.

Q: Are there supply voltage compatibility concerns?

A: The PIC16LC620A-04I/P operates from 2.5V to 5.5V, while the PIC16F627A-I/P operates from 3V to 5.5V. Designs operating below 3V require the original part. Designs operating at 3V or above support both devices.

Q: Does the PIC16F627A-I/P provide additional I/O pins?

A: Yes. The PIC16F627A-I/P provides 16 I/O pins compared to 13 on the PIC16LC620A-04I/P. Existing designs using 13 pins remain compatible; additional pins are available for expanded functionality.

Q: What memory advantages does the PIC16F627A-I/P offer?

A: The PIC16F627A-I/P provides 1.75KB program memory (vs. 896B), 224 x 8 RAM (vs. 96 x 8), and 128 x 8 EEPROM. These expanded resources support more complex firmware implementations and data storage requirements.
